A friend has this E30 with the good sport body kit in rough running condition.
I will post up pictures later, but here is a list of the known mods/issues.

Black E30 325i - 1989
212K (about)
Manual - Tan leather
Tech 2 Steering wheel
Lowering springs
Basket 15"s

Loose transmission linkage
Unadjustable valve timing - Compounded valve stems
(Rough exhaust timing)
Steering rack loose
Instrument cluster works, no Tach
Broken heater controls - Actually broke the plastic in half
No radio (just wires, no harness)

It runs hard and drives strong but it needs some suspension work to stiffen it up... new tires (very splashy) and engine work. The body needs work to be perfect but maybe 6/10 for exterior, 5/10 interior. The paint is shiny and doesn't look bad from a few yards. NEEDS SOME WORK.

Guy wants $1000.00 let me know if anyone is interested it will definitely be a good starter for a rebuild or restoring. I know Joecool could always use another E30 right?

Serioiusly, the valves have been compounded by the rocker arms.
So the tip of the valve that the eccentric hits has been dented down so that it is past being able to time correctly.
The head needs to be redone for it to be in great cond.
That would run you about $400-$600.
